Thermal Controls Engineer

Collaborate with the engineering team to assist in the design and development of thermal management strategies for electric vehicles, including battery cooling, cabin climate control, and powertrain cooling. Collect and analyze data from thermal tests on prototypes and production vehicles, helping to evaluate system performance and reliability. Assist in utilizing thermal simulation tools to model and predict thermal behaviors, ensuring that EV components operate within safe temperature ranges. Maintain detailed records of experiments, findings, and designs, and contribute to the creation of technical documentation. Participate in the testing of thermal control system components such as heat exchangers, pumps, fans, and coolant systems. Work with linear systems analysis, stability, and classic and model-based controller design. Work closely with cross-functional teams, including electrical engineers, mechanical engineers, and software developers, to support the integration of thermal control systems into the vehicle architecture. Utilize C/C++, Python, and 1D simulation tool GT Power product. Requires a Master’s degree or foreign equivalent in Mechanical Engineering, Electrical Engineering, or a related field and 3 years of experience in a Control Engineer, Systems Engineer or Systems Calibration Engineer position in the automotive industry or a Bachelor’s degree or foreign equivalent in Mechanical Engineering, Electrical Engineering, or a related field and 5 years of experience in a Control Engineer, Systems Engineer or Systems Calibration Engineer position in the automotive industry. Experience must include: working with linear systems analysis, stability, and classic and model based controller design; working on control system development, modeling, and implementation for vehicles; performing and delivering data analysis, query processing to evaluate performance; working with Matlab, Simulink, D-space or SpeedGoat; performing system DFMEA and statistical failure analysis; conducting MIL and HIL testing for validation and utilizing C/C++, Python, and 1D simulation tool GT Power product.
